The Crucial Role of Industrial Strength Structural Drying
What often goes wrong in DIY attempts or with less experienced providers is insufficient drying. This is where industrial strength structural drying becomes paramount. Simply wiping surfaces dry is not enough. Water molecules are insidious; they can become trapped within the very structure of your home. Our local providers utilize advanced drying equipment, including high-velocity air movers and industrial dehumidifiers, to systematically draw moisture out of building materials. This process is carefully monitored to ensure that all cavities, from wall voids to crawl spaces, reach safe and stable moisture levels. Without this thorough drying, residual moisture will inevitably lead to secondary damage, such as warped wood, peeling paint, and the aforementioned mold growth.
The cost of water damage restoration can vary significantly based on several factors. The source of the water (e.g., clean water from a broken pipe versus contaminated water from a sewer backup) dictates the complexity of the cleanup and the necessary safety protocols. The extent of the water intrusion, the types of materials affected, and the duration the water was present all play a role. Prompt attention is always more cost-effective than delayed action, as it minimizes the spread of damage and the need for extensive reconstruction. Choosing a qualified provider is essential. Damage Repair Reconstruction: Restoring Your Home’s Integrity
Once the drying process is complete and verified, the next critical phase is damage repair reconstruction. This is not just about patching holes; it’s about rebuilding the compromised areas of your home. This can involve replacing damaged drywall, repairing or replacing affected subflooring, insulating, and repainting. Depending on the severity, it might also include structural repairs to ensure the safety and stability of your home.
